Conceptual change refers to the process in which an individual modifies their understanding of a concept or idea. This often occurs when new information or experiences challenge existing beliefs or knowledge, leading to a shift in perspective. Conceptual change is a fundamental aspect of learning and cognitive development.

A theory of development is an organized set of ideas or principles that aims to explain how and why individuals change and grow over time. These theories can encompass various aspects of development, such as cognitive, social, emotional, and physical domains. Examples include Piaget's cognitive development theory and Erikson's psychosocial development theory.

The Japanese borrowed ideas such as writing system, architecture, Buddhism, Confucianism, and government structure from China. The adoption of these elements greatly influenced the development of Japanese culture and society.
